Sony MDR-1R premium headphones, developed in a unique creative alliance with Sony Music Entertainment

The new premium range of Sony MDR-1R headphones combines outstanding sound quality, superior comfort and stylish design. The range includes three models: basic MDR-1R , with Bluetooth wireless MDR-1RBT and with digital noise cancellation system MDR-1RNC . They have a closed design for maximum sound isolation and exceptional bass performance.

Headphones were developed with the participation of leading musicians Sony Music Entertainment, whose knowledge of current trends in sound have a direct influence on the design models MDR-1R. The development was conducted in a unique creative alliance with artists of Sony Music, such as singer Katy B and dubstep band Magnetic Man.

The artists took part in a series of expert tests conducted by mastering engineer Naweed Ahmed at Whitfield Mastering, one of London’s oldest and most respected music studios.

During testing, artists and engineers alike came to the conclusion that sound in the ultra-low frequency range of 30-40 Hz is a decisive factor in modern musical styles. This finding helped create an entirely new and improved design for the Beat Response Control headphones.

The apertures on the back of each transducer have been enlarged to increase the efficacy of sound flow at ultra-low frequencies. Increased hole cross section allows the diaphragm to move more freely, particularly in the low frequency range. It gives a faster, more ‘rhythmic’ bass response with improved transient response – essential for music lovers who value a high quality bass experience.

The base model MDR-1R uses a specially designed 40mm diameter liquid crystal polymer film diaphragm. This innovative structure delivers the resilience and lightness you need for balanced, accurate reproduction of today’s open sounding vocals and mid/high frequency ranges.

The MDR-1R series also uses specially developed high-definition HD sound-emitting modules to give you an ultra-wide frequency response from 4 to 80,000 Hz to match the requirements of today’s high-definition audio sources. The combination of a highly flexible diaphragm and lightweight voice coil guarantees a fast response for rich, powerful bass and an extended treble range.

Pressure-distributed ear cushions ensure comfort for extended periods of in-ear usage. The design provides support and a tight fit, as well as high performance acoustic isolation and even better ultra-low frequency reproduction. Unique suspension design guides the axis of the headphone housing inward for exceptionally secure fit and comfort.

Every detail of the MDR-1R in-ear headphones are engineered to maximise your music listening comfort. Mechanical hinge between headphone cups and headband features soft-touch silicone rings. It eliminates mechanical noise and allows you to listen to even the quietest and most sophisticated pieces of music without interference.

This attention to detail is also evident in the new cable. Innovative design with fine surface notches reduces friction to prevent entanglement.

The kit comes with 2 interchangeable cables: standard and compatible with iPod iPhone iPad with built-in remote control and microphone.

The MDR-1RBT has the same innovative audio processing technology – for music lovers who prefer the freedom of crystal clear sound without wires. Easily connects to smartphones and other Bluetooth-enabled devices with a battery life of 30 hours between charges.

One-touch function One-touch uses NFC technology makes it easy to listen to music and view photos on a range of NFC Near Field Communication enabled Sony devices. This technology realizes short-range wireless communication between various devices such as cell phones, laptops, media players, etc.d. NFC-enabled devices can be connected wirelessly by simply touching the icon on the device, with no need for extra Bluetooth or Wi-Fi setup.

The MDR-1RNC features a fully automatic digital noise reduction system with “artificial intelligence” for even better listening to music. Digital dual noise sensors inside and outside of the headphone housing complemented by dual digital software noise reduction systems. The combination achieves up to 99.7% suppression of ambient noise.

MDR-1RNC headphones are characterized by long battery life of 22 hours between charges, so they are perfect for those who travel long distances, or for those who want to fully immerse themselves in the atmosphere of clean sound without distracting background noise – at home or in the office.

The MDR-1RBT and MDR-1RNC use S-Master Digital Amplifier technology for superior audio detail. The Sony DSEE Digital Sound Enhancement Engine featured in both models also helps improve the frequency response of audio sources with high levels of signal compression.

Key features of the MDR-1R headphones

Type

Closed, dynamic

Power

1500 mW

Sound emitter

40mm, dome-shaped high definition, with oxide-free metal voice coil

Diaphragm

Film type, made of liquid crystal polymer

Playable frequency range

4-80 000 Hz

Sensitivity

105 dB/mW

Magnet

Neodymium

Full impedance

48 ohms at 1 kHz

Volume control

+ iPod/iPhone/iPad only

Cord type

Using PCOCC technology

Cord length

1,2 m

Plug

Gold-plated, four-pin stereo miniplug for iPod/iPhone/iPad

Weight

240g without cord

Accessories included

iPod/iPhone/iPad cable with integrated remote control and microphone, carrying case
